WineScores' Review

Structure, juicy, potent.
What used to be the Oldfield Series rose, is now named Oldfield Reserve rose.
Last year it came with a label redesign.
Salmony-copper in colour it offers aromas of blood orange peel, toasted five-spice and forest berries. It is zingy and powerful, potent and lengthy with juicy fruit buoying deep earthy flavours and charred orange peel. Impressive structure, a rose to stand up to hearty proteins, and good for holiday dinners.
Pair: Salmon, white meats, Dungeness crab on a croissant, turkey dinner, cheese and charcuterie, gourmet pizza... you name it.

WineScores is the more serious follow up to WineDiva.ca. WineScores was born from the demand to see wine writer Daenna Van Mulligen provide scores on her wine reviews. These are numerical scores based on a 100 point scale – an internationally recognized form of rating wines. These numbers provide a snapshot for consumers on how the wine reviewer views the overall quality of the wine. For more information on scoring wine, go to “about”.
